首页> API文档 > JavaScript API
启动器
更新时间: 2024-11-23 17:27:17

启动器

接口名接口描述
launcher.checkAppInstalled检测应用是否安装
launcher.launchApp启动第三方应用

检测应用是否安装

代码样例

FSOpen.launcher.checkAppInstalled({
    scheme: 'taobao',
    pkgName: 'com.alibaba.taobao',
    onSuccess: function(resp) {
        // installed: true
        if (resp.installed) {
            alert('本机安装了应用');
        } else {
            alert('本机未安装应用');
        }
    }
});

方法名:FSOpen.launcher.checkAppInstalled
JS版本:2.0.0
客户端支持版本:5.4.0及以上

调用参数说明:

参数类型必须说明
schemeStringiOS使用,应用scheme。
pkgNameStringAndroid使用,应用包名。

成功回调返回参数:

参数类型说明
installedBoolean检测结果

启动第三方应用

代码样例

FSOpen.launcher.launchApp({
    scheme: 'taobao',
    pkgName: 'com.alibaba.taobao',
    onSuccess: function(resp) {
        // do sth
    },
    onFail: function(error) {
        if (error.errorCode === 40010) {
            alert('未安装该应用');
            return;
        }
        alert('操作失败,错误码:' + error.errorCode);
    }
});

方法名:FSOpen.launcher.launchApp
JS版本:2.0.0
客户端支持版本:5.4.0及以上

调用参数说明:

参数类型必须说明
schemeStringiOS使用,应用scheme。
pkgNameStringAndroid使用,应用包名。


留言、咨询与反馈
我们会在1个工作日内和您联系(工作时间 周一至周五 9:00-18:00)
留言、咨询与反馈
请填写联系方式

网站提交留言-隐私协议

感谢您浏览本网站相关信息!

1、本协议是用户(“您”)与本网站所订立的契约,为方便您深入了解业务及提交需求等,本网站将为您提供更加个性化的留言表单服务,您在提交留言表单时,我们可能会收集和使用您的相关信息。我们非常重视用户信息的保护,我们将按照法律法规要求,采取相应的安全保护措施。

2、除非您已充分阅读、理解并同意接受和遵守本协议,否则,请勿提交留言表单。 您如果继续提交即表示接受本协议,本协议即在您与本网站之间产生法律效应。